Output 4153c20afb503aebce80eeb781b83f683c2968e812ac82f385731c25094d025b:0

value
7741436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7efdc3f257d6615f3bf3ebb85f8f3f7ec2c526 OP_EQUALVERIFY OP_CHECKSIG
address
1MHT96V6k3nRgM3w5hKW2385QDt7b3Xcbg
transaction
4153c20afb503aebce80eeb781b83f683c2968e812ac82f385731c25094d025b
confirmations
188626
spent
true